Ethyl 2-[3-Methyl-5-(Trifluoromethyl)-1H-Pyrazol-1-Yl]-1,3-Thiazole-4-Carboxylate is a high-value, multi-functional heterocyclic building block that combines pyrazole and thiazole pharmacophores. This compound is critical for the research and development of novel active ingredients, particularly in the agrochemical and pharmaceutical sectors. It serves as a key synthetic intermediate for scientists and manufacturers seeking to create new molecules with enhanced biological activity and specific properties.

Basic Information

Item Detail
Product Name Ethyl 2-[3-Methyl-5-(Trifluoromethyl)-1H-Pyrazol-1-Yl]-1,3-Thiazole-4-Carboxylate
CAS No. 955975-47-0
Molecular Formula C11H10F3N3O2S
Molecular Weight 305.27 g/mol
Synonyms Ethyl 2-(3-methyl-5-(trifluoromethyl)-1H-pyrazol-1-yl)-1,3-thiazole-4-carboxylate; 4-Carboxyethyl-2-(3-methyl-5-trifluoromethyl-1-pyrazolyl)thiazole; 1,3-Thiazole-4-carboxylic acid, 2-[3-methyl-5-(trifluoromethyl)-1H-pyrazol-1-yl]-, ethyl ester; Ethyl 2-(3-methyl-5-trifluoromethylpyrazol-1-yl)thiazole-4-carboxylate; CAS 955975-47-0
